Hacksaw Blades Sales Market Outlook

The global Hacksaw Blades market is projected to reach approximately USD 1.5 billion by 2035, registering a compound annual growth rate (CAGR) of around 5.1% during the forecast period from 2025 to 2035. The growth in construction and manufacturing industries, coupled with technological advancements in blade design and materials, are key factors driving this market expansion. Additionally, the increasing demand for precision cutting tools, primarily in sectors such as automotive and aerospace, is further propelling market growth. The rise of online retailing also significantly contributes to the accessibility and availability of various hacksaw blade options for consumers, enhancing overall market dynamics. Furthermore, innovations in product types, such as bi-metal and carbide grit blades, are expanding the usability of hacksaw blades in diverse applications.

By Product Type

Carbon Steel Hacksaw Blades:

Carbon steel hacksaw blades are widely used for their affordability and effectiveness in cutting softer materials. These blades are designed for general-purpose cutting tasks, making them suitable for both professional and home use. The blades offer good resistance to wear and can handle moderate cutting tasks. However, they may not perform well on harder materials, which has limited their application scope in specialized industrial settings. With the rise of DIY projects and home improvement, the demand for carbon steel blades remains steady, particularly among hobbyists and casual users who seek budget-friendly options. Manufacturers continue to innovate in blade coatings and treatments to enhance their longevity and performance, further supporting their presence in the market.

Bi-Metal Hacksaw Blades:

Bi-metal hacksaw blades combine the flexibility of high-speed steel teeth with a strong carbon steel body, resulting in a blade that can tackle a wide variety of materials. This unique construction allows for better cutting performance and increases the blade's lifespan, making it a preferred choice among professionals in industries such as metalworking and construction. The ability to cut both soft and hard materials effectively has boosted the popularity of bi-metal blades, leading to their dominance in the product type segment. As industries increasingly demand versatility and efficiency in cutting tools, the market for bi-metal hacksaw blades is expected to witness significant growth, driven by both professional and industrial applications.

High-Speed Steel Hacksaw Blades:

High-speed steel (HSS) hacksaw blades are engineered for cutting tougher and denser materials, providing exceptional durability and heat resistance during operation. These blades are specifically designed for high-performance cutting applications, often utilized in industrial settings where precision and efficiency are critical. The ability to maintain sharpness and resist wear for extended periods significantly reduces downtime and replacement costs for users. The rise in high-precision manufacturing processes in sectors such as aerospace and automotive is driving the demand for HSS hacksaw blades. As companies focus on optimizing operational efficiency, HSS blades are expected to remain a strong contender in the market, catering to professionals who require reliable cutting tools for demanding applications.

Carbide Grit Hacksaw Blades:

Carbide grit hacksaw blades are specifically designed for cutting hard materials such as ceramics, glass, and composites. The blades are coated with tungsten carbide particles, providing superior cutting capabilities in challenging applications. This specialized nature of carbide grit blades makes them less common than other types but has gained a niche market presence, particularly in industries dealing with advanced materials. The demand for these blades is primarily driven by the growing need for precision cutting in sectors like construction and manufacturing. As the market trends shift towards advanced materials and high-tech applications, the popularity of carbide grit hacksaw blades is expected to rise, offering unique cutting solutions for specialized tasks.

Diamond Grit Hacksaw Blades:

Diamond grit hacksaw blades are the ultimate solution for cutting extremely hard materials, including stone and metals. These blades are often utilized in construction and stone masonry applications where traditional blades may fail due to wear and tear. The unique construction of diamond grit blades allows for precise cuts with minimal effort, making them an invaluable tool for professionals in the field. The high cost of these blades is justified by their long lifespan and superior cutting performance, which reduces the need for frequent replacements. As the demand for durable and efficient cutting tools grows, diamond grit hacksaw blades are expected to carve out an increasing share in the market, driven largely by their specialized capabilities.

By Region

The North American hacksaw blades market is projected to witness significant growth, driven by the strong presence of manufacturing and construction industries. The region's focus on technological advancements and high-quality standards in cutting tools positions it as a leader in market trends. The United States is expected to dominate this market, accounting for nearly 65% of the total share in North America. This growth can be attributed to the rising demand for precision cutting tools, especially within sectors such as automotive and aerospace. Furthermore, with a CAGR of around 4.8%, the market in North America is anticipated to continue its upward trajectory, fueled by ongoing innovations and the expansion of e-commerce platforms for tool sales.

In Europe, the hacksaw blades market is also set to experience substantial growth, driven by the increasing demand for effective cutting solutions across various industries. Countries like Germany, France, and the United Kingdom are expected to contribute significantly to this growth, with Germany alone holding a market share of approximately 25%. The focus on sustainable practices and the implementation of advanced manufacturing technologies further enhance the demand for high-performance hacksaw blades in this region. The European market is anticipated to grow at a CAGR of 5.3%, driven by an emphasis on both industrial and DIY applications. Additionally, the growing trend of home improvement and renovations among consumers is likely to boost sales of hacksaw blades in the retail sector.

Threats

The hacksaw blades market is not without its challenges and threats, which could hinder growth and profitability. One of the primary threats comes from the increasing competition from alternative cutting tools, such as reciprocating saws and band saws, which offer heightened efficiency and versatility in cutting applications. As these power tools become more accessible and affordable, the traditional market for hacksaw blades may face declining demand, particularly in industrial settings where speed and productivity are critical. Additionally, fluctuations in raw material prices can pose a threat to manufacturers, potentially impacting production costs and profit margins. If manufacturers cannot effectively manage these costs, they may be forced to pass them onto consumers, which could result in reduced sales and competitiveness.

Another significant threat is the potential for a saturated market, particularly in regions with a high concentration of manufacturers and suppliers. As the number of players increases, competition intensifies, leading to price wars that can erode profit margins. In such a scenario, companies may need to resort to aggressive marketing strategies or product differentiation to maintain their market share, which could strain resources and affect overall profitability. The emergence of counterfeit products in the market can also hinder brand reputation and consumer trust, further complicating the competitive landscape. To mitigate these threats, manufacturers must focus on innovation, product quality, and brand differentiation to stand out in an increasingly crowded market.
